San Antonio Weighs Whether Spurs Will Fund $220MM in Hemisfair Infrastructure to Sidestep Second Arena Vote

With public appetite for taxpayer-funded sports venues cooling, City Hall observers say Spurs Sports & Entertainment may absorb more than $220 million in infrastructure costs around Hemisfair rather than gamble the entire downtown arena project on a general-fund bond vote.
